What are SARMs?
SARMs, or Selective Androgen Receptor Modulators, are a class of compounds that have gained popularity in the fitness and bodybuilding communities. They are often touted as alternatives to anabolic steroids, providing similar muscle-building benefits while aiming to minimize side effects. SARMs selectively bind to androgen receptors in various tissues, which can lead to enhanced muscle growth, improved athletic performance, and fat loss.

Benefits of Using SARMs
- Muscle Growth: SARMs can stimulate muscle hypertrophy, making them popular among bodybuilders and athletes.
- Fat Loss: Some SARMs can promote fat oxidation, which helps in cutting cycles.
- Reduced Side Effects: Compared to traditional anabolic steroids, SARMs may have fewer androgenic side effects, such as hair loss and prostate enlargement.
- Improved Recovery: Users often report faster recovery times between workouts, allowing for more intense training sessions.
Potential Risks and Side Effects
While SARMs are perceived as safer than anabolic steroids, they are not without risks. Some potential side effects include:
- Hormonal imbalances
- Liver toxicity
- Increased risk of heart issues
- Suppressed natural testosterone production
